这里是菜鸟。我刚订购了几个 wemos D1 mini,用于家庭自动化的一个小项目。
我还订购了一个 USB FTDI 棒。
我把它插入电脑,一切都安装好了,现在的问题是。
我曾尝试使用 ESP easy、esptool、NodeMCU Pyflasher 来刷新 D1,但都失败了。所有这些的原因似乎是它们无法连接/打开
开发板。
奇怪的是,如果我只是打开腻子并输入一些东西,我确实会从 D1 得到响应
例如,如果我按下 D1 上的重置按钮,我会在腻子窗口中得到这个输出
>
> 0▒▒▒▒▒▒▒ ▒▒▒▒▒▒▒▒▒▒▒
NodeMCU custom build by frightanic.com
branch: master
提交:c8037568571edb5c568c2f8231e4f8ce0683b883
SSL:错误
模块:cjson、文件、gpio、net、节点、pwm、tmr、uart、wifi
构建于:2016-03-14 02:10
由 Lua 5.1.4 在 SDK 1.4.0
lua 上提供支持:无法打开 init.lua
但 ESP Easy 上的日志显示以下内容
######2021-02-25######
#######0.04.007#######
# #####FLASH INFO######
BIN 文件:ESP_Easy_mega_20210223_normal_ESP8285_1M.bin
COM 端口:(COM3) FTDI USB 串口(Port_#0001.Hub_#0003)
波特率:115200
######POST FLASH ######
没有输入 post flash 信息...
######FLASH LOG######
[esptool.exe -vv -cd nodemcu -cb 115200 -cp COM3 -ca 0x00000 -cf "F:\ESPEasy_ESP82xx_mega-20210223\bin\ESP_Easy_mega_20210223_normal_ESP8285_1M.bin"] [
25/02/2021 22: 39:09] esptool v0。 4.13 - (c) 2014 章。Klippel <
ck@atelier-klippel.de>
[25/02/2021 22:39:09] 设置板到 nodemcu
[25/02/2021 22:39:09] 设置波特率从 115200 到 115200
[25/02/2021 22:39:09] 设置端口从 COM1 到 COM3
[25/02/2021 22:39:09] 设置地址从 0x00000000 到 0x00000000
[25/02/2021 22:39:09] espcomm_upload_file
[25/02/2021 22 :39:09] espcomm_upload_mem
[25/02/2021 22:39:09] 将串口超时设置为 1000 毫秒
[25/02/2021 22:39:09] 打开引导加载程序
[25/02/2021 22:39:09] ] 重置板
[25/02/2021 22:39:09] 尝试连接
[25/02/2021 22:39:09] flush start
[25/02/2021 22:39:09] 将串口超时设置为 1 毫秒
[25 /02/2021 22:39:09] 将串口超时设置为 1000 毫秒
[25/02/2021 22:39:09] 刷新完成
[25/02/2021 22:39:09] espcomm_send_command:发送命令头
[25 /02/2021 22:39:09] espcomm_send_command:发送命令有效负载
[25/02/2021 22:39:09] serialport_receive_C0: 00 而不是 C0
有什么想法吗?我试过更换电脑的 USB 端口,使用不同的电脑,不同的 USB 电缆,不同的电缆连接 FTDI 适配器和
电路板,但结果总是一样谢谢
0